OUTDOOR LIVING BRANDS; Two of Nation's Largest Outdoor Living Companies Join Forces
Two of the nation's largest outdoor living companies -- Archadeck and Outdoor Lighting Perspectives (OLP) -- have joined forces, creating a new company that will pursue global expansion in the outdoor products and services category through multiple independent franchise brands.
The new company -- Outdoor Living Brands -- will be headquartered in Richmond, Va., the current home of Archadeck and will support more than 150 existing Archadeck and OLP franchise locations worldwide.
"This transaction creates a larger organization with the financial resources and expanded expertise needed to strengthen support for existing franchise owners," said Chris Grandpre, president and chief executive officer of Archadeck and of the newly formed Outdoor Living Brands.
"At the same time, our new company provides a strong foundation to pursue the introduction of additional branded, franchise offerings in the outdoor living category," he continued. "Our vision is that Outdoor Living Brands will become the preeminent leader in branded outdoor offerings through a top-notch franchise company."
Franchise owners of Archadeck, the largest designer-builder of decks, porches and outdoor living spaces, and OLP, the leader in residential outdoor lighting systems, will continue to operate under their existing brand names. Outdoor Living Brands will serve as the umbrella corporate brand, according to Scott Zide, vice president with OLP and chief operating officer of the newly formed company.
"Existing Archadeck and OLP franchises will continue under current franchise agreements, served by the same corporate franchise support staffs," Zide said. "The merger will allow us to develop new opportunities for our owners in national advertising, promotions, cross selling, trade alliances and national accounts."
According to the owners of privately held Archadeck and OLP, the initial focus of the new organization will be to assure a smooth transition for franchise owners. OLP, which has 11 employees at its Charlotte, N.C. headquarters, will consolidate operations in Archadeck's Richmond location.
Products and services for outdoor living have grown rapidly during recent years, with homeowners investing substantially in outdoor living spaces that are as stylish, comfortable and well appointed as interior spaces. A goal of Outdoor Living Brands will be to provide consumers with easier access to the growing array of branded products and services that enhance outdoor living.
"Archadeck and OLP are leaders in their respective categories," Grandpre said. "Both companies have long track records of providing quality products and services, while extending exemplary support to their respective franchise owners. This merger will empower our organizations to leverage each other's strengths and best practices for the benefit of our franchisees and the homeowners they serve."

Founded in 1980, Archadeck is the premier deck and porch builder with approximately 75 offices in the U.S. and Canada that have completed more than 70,000 custom projects. During 2007, the company was ranked among the top 10 in Qualified Remodeler magazine's list of leading national remodeling companies. On the Web at www.archadeck.com .
Outdoor Lighting Perspectives (OLP) is a global provider of residential outdoor lighting systems, including lighting design, installation and maintenance. Operating through 80 independent franchisees around the world, OLP has redefined the outdoor lighting category through the application of innovative lighting designs and eco-friendly technologies.
